Serbian, like Serbo-Croatian, has a unique accent system that involves both stress and pitch. It's not simply about which syllable is stressed, but also how the pitch is distributed over the stressed and subsequent syllable. This creates a four-accent system: long rising, long falling, short rising, and short falling.
